Wenatchee Heart Breaker 5k

RunWenatchee, Confluence Health and Wenatchee Valley Medical Group are putting on the Heart Breaker 5K fun run during Heart Month to raise awareness about heart disease and about ways to commit to a healthy lifestyle.

In addition to the 5K run/walk on the Apple Capital Loop Trail, several organizations will be on hand at Pybus Public Market from 8 a.m. to noon that day promoting and informing folks about healthy lifestyles. We are a presenting sponsor and will be offering blood pressure checks, and information on heart health, smoking cessation and good diets. Lifeline Ambulance will provide CPR info. Worx of Wenatchee Valley will tout its fitness programs. And The Hunters Wife Health Bar- Wenatchee will provide some amazing food samples.

The beneficiary is Mended Hearts.
